命令行参数列表:
- print(sys.argv) #在黑窗口中执行该程序时传入参数, 形成一个列表
- #例如: 在黑窗口执行代码:'python f:\python 开发 \ hello.txt apple kobe'
- #则生成以下列表: sys.argv=['python f:\python 开发 \ hello.txt','apple','kobe']
- #列表的第一个元素永远是该程序的路径
其他:
- print(sys.path) #打印模块所在路径
- sys.path.append('') #对于自己写的模块, 可以将它所在路径加到 path 中, 以便调用
- print(sys.version) #获取 python 解释器版本
- print(sys.platform) #获取平台: win32
- sys.stdout.write('lie') #标准输出
- sys.exit(0) #退出程序, 0 代表正常退出, 其他参数代表其他退出方式
sys 模块
来源: http://www.bubuko.com/infodetail-2966021.html